Copyright 2015 The 16thCavern: All rights reserved Mars is the fourth planet from the sun in the Solar System. It is one of the four rocky planets, along with Mercury, Venus and the Earth. It is much smaller than the Earth, having a volume of only 0.151 Earths, and it is also less dense. It looks red due to the iron oxide on its surface. It is home to Olympus Mons, the largest volcano in the Solar System and about three times the height of Mount Everest. Mars has two natural satellites, or moons, Phobos and Deimos. There are large quantities of water ice in the two polar regions of Mars, and the types of landforms seen on Mars strongly suggest that liquid water was once present on the planet. There may be a manned mission to Mars in the second part of the 2020s or later.
